本文目录导读:
随着信息技术的飞速发展,网络安全问题日益突出,加密技术作为保障信息安全的重要手段,已经成为现代社会不可或缺的一部分,加密技术根据其工作原理和密钥的使用方式,可以分为对称加密和非对称加密两大类,本文将从这两部分入手,深入剖析加密技术的双翼。
对称加密
1、定义及特点
对称加密,顾名思义,加密和解密使用相同的密钥,这种加密方式的特点是加密速度快、效率高,适用于大量数据的加密,常见的对称加密算法有DES、AES、3DES等。
2、工作原理
图片来源于网络,如有侵权联系删除
对称加密的工作原理如下:
(1)发送方和接收方事先协商好一个密钥;
(2)发送方使用该密钥对数据进行加密,生成密文;
(3)发送方将密文发送给接收方;
(4)接收方使用相同的密钥对密文进行解密,恢复原始数据。
3、优势与劣势
对称加密的优势在于速度快、效率高,适合处理大量数据,其劣势也较为明显:
(1)密钥分发困难:由于加密和解密使用相同的密钥,因此需要安全地分发密钥,否则可能被恶意攻击者截获;
图片来源于网络,如有侵权联系删除
(2)密钥管理复杂:随着密钥数量的增加,密钥的管理和维护变得复杂。
非对称加密
1、定义及特点
非对称加密,又称公钥加密,是指加密和解密使用不同的密钥,这种加密方式的特点是安全性高,但加密速度较慢,常见的非对称加密算法有RSA、ECC等。
2、工作原理
非对称加密的工作原理如下:
(1)生成一对密钥:公钥和私钥;
(2)公钥公开,私钥保密;
(3)发送方使用接收方的公钥对数据进行加密,生成密文;
图片来源于网络,如有侵权联系删除
(4)接收方使用自己的私钥对密文进行解密,恢复原始数据。
3、优势与劣势
非对称加密的优势在于安全性高,可以解决密钥分发困难的问题,其劣势也较为明显:
(1)加密速度慢:由于非对称加密算法的复杂性,加密和解密速度较慢,不适合处理大量数据;
(2)密钥长度较长:为了提高安全性,非对称加密算法的密钥长度通常较长,这可能导致计算资源消耗较大。
对称加密和非对称加密是加密技术的两大支柱,它们各自具有独特的优势和劣势,在实际应用中,我们可以根据需求选择合适的加密方式,以确保信息的安全,随着加密技术的发展,未来可能会出现更多具有优势的加密算法,为信息安全保驾护航。
标签: #加密技术可以分为哪两部分组成
评论列表